Popular Welding Certifications

Despite the fact that the American Welding Society’s basic Certified Welder card paves the way for the majority of jobs, a number of fields mandate their specialized certification. A handful of the most-widely used of them appear below.

  • SCWI and CWI Certificates for inspectors and senior inspectors
  • American Petroleum Institute Certification for individuals who deal with pipelines in the gas and oil industry
  • Certified Welder Credentials to be a Certified Welder
  • ASME Certification for welders who deal with boiler and pressurized vessels

Welding Specialist Schools – Some Things to Anticipate

Even though there isn’t a book on how you can pick the right welding schools, there are some things to consider. It’s possible that you’ll be told that brazing classes are all similar, yet there are some areas you will want to consider prior to choosing which welding specialist schools to enroll in in Kadesh, LA. To start with, see if the welder program is endorsed or accredited with the AWS. In cases where the program is endorsed by these agencies, you ought to also look at several other features like:

  • Make certain the school’s curriculum provides you with training in pipe welding, GTAW, GMAW, and SMAW
  • Watch for classes that cover AWS SENSE standards
  • Learn if the institution offers financial support
  • Make sure the program teaches with machinery that suits up-to-date field standards
